Type
ORACLE
Validation date
2025-04-10 06:30: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 3.8221e-4,
    "usd": 4.195e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00012FDFF56CC896335A3136BF9F250F2602B917100D704B307D44187920C6880D86

Previous signature

F5530E3288122CFE185EA6B1D0FBDBC57ECA41C1372EFF3860953B7E93AEE77FB4E2B4DCF2D532BE5CF77AA7FEDEE726AF361D2D30255CE5A97CB3ED248B8E05

Origin signature

3045022100F67DC70A2A99DDA164066125FA579F1DCF4F3514548A0B2994F07DE4D7F90339022041AAA8A215BF304DE538CEB088F6A3967A4B42700E29F2AD4CB290C43D241FFF

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

0092484A7E4287D017E5FFA2128CA7D7AAA8B7F1AB0E19B1D831FF89128B39D97F

Coordinator signature

3052D3D5F1CFC3119210A671FA7C9E309A3CDEF61BB1BE6A5705AD952A98648D6540FE65673701E2E0C237EFDB2079A04EE0383DC211F31D1101B881FA9F4607

Validator #1 public key

0001C889E476394F1D3361438AC70864AFCC1E3E4B25B62D42C6B38E4200B068B5C5

Validator #1 signature

94AFFD984B883488F1F04D658FB85448949DE64F8DCAEE8AA86A2464C663AD97242A409226F6CCB6874EC4B0D0F5F6E8CBE1980638975F0B2944AE067062F60A

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

433F3289F54C424A44147B4642C199293E77AF03EE99FE8407565987A7A2F1E9E1BF5B594DA1D702122708E161FC10D212F3C1C507EDBAC4E2ED0EA1DFBB2E09